In the frontiers of knowledge

Ensenada stands out as the city in Mexico with the most scientists per capita; hence it is one of the main headquarters for research, development and innovation (R+D+i) in the county.

Ensenada has four main institutions focused on science, technology, and advanced education, specialized mainly in the following areas:

 

Marine and Agricultural biotechnology

Nanoscience and nanotechnology

Information and communication technologies

Oceanography and marine science

Optics and applied physics.

Economic Development.


 

CICESE - Is the Center of Scientific Research and Post Graduate Studies of Ensenada

·         This is one of the main high quality science institutions in México

·         In this institution they develop basic science as well as applied science and innovative technology development, for the solution of social, economic, regional and national problems.

·         They also develop high quality human resources at a postgraduate level in the biological, physical information, ocean and earth sciences.

·         It has a liaison with the public, private and social sectors trough the projects of research and development, technological services, consulting and qualification programs.




 

UNAM NATIONAL AUTONOMOUS UNIVERSITY OF MEXICO

Is the most prestigious institution in México and Latin America that has a campus in Ensenada with an Astronomic Institute and a Nanoscience and Nanotechnology Center, with the goal of developing applied scientific research of the highest level, oriented to technical application in the field of nonmaterials needs of the region.

Nanotechnology and Nanosciences Center. (CNyN)

National University of Mexico (UNAM)

 

CNyN Divisions and R&D:

 

      Theoretical physics.

      Physicohemistry Nanomaterials.

       Advanced Materials.

       Nanostructures.

      Nanocatalysis.

 

CNyN Employees:

      36 researchers  with doctoral studies and members of the National Researchers System.

      12 academic technicians.

      7 post- doctoral Fellows.

      26 administrative Staff

 

BIOTECHNOLOGY RESEARCH, DEVELOPMENT AND INNOVATION CENTER. (CIDIB)

Baja California State University  (UABC)

 

MAIN OBJECTIVES:

      Facilitate biotechnology research development inside the campus.

      Fosters cooperation among academics, industry and government.

 

CIDIB IS INTEGRATED BY:

      Oceanology  Research Institute

      Marine Science Division

      Science Division

 

CIDIB AREAS

      Aquaculture

      Agriculture

      Food

      Bioremediation

 

UNDERGRADUATE DEGREES IN CIDIB

      Oceanology

      Environmental Sciences

      Biotechnology in Aquaculture

      Biology

      Computer Science

      Mathematics

      Physics

GRADUATE PROGRAMS

      Oceanology

       Molecular Ecology and Biotechnology

       Environmental Management.

       Environmental Studies

       Arid Ecosystem Studies.

      Nanotechnology
